About Xiaoyu Mo
Xiaoyu Mo is a scholar working on Automotive Engineering, Safety, Risk, Reliability and Quality, Computer Vision and Pattern Recognition, Energy Engineering and Power Technology and Building and Construction, having authored 41 papers that have together received 963 indexed citations. Recurring topics across this work include Autonomous Vehicle Technology and Safety (17 papers), Video Surveillance and Tracking Methods (6 papers), Traffic control and management (4 papers), Traffic Prediction and Management Techniques (4 papers), Traffic and Road Safety (4 papers), Hydraulic and Pneumatic Systems (4 papers), Catalytic C–H Functionalization Methods (3 papers) and Gear and Bearing Dynamics Analysis (3 papers). The work is most often cited by research in Automotive Engineering (408 citations), Safety, Risk, Reliability and Quality (132 citations), Building and Construction (191 citations), Computer Vision and Pattern Recognition (257 citations) and Control and Systems Engineering (143 citations). Xiaoyu Mo has collaborated with scholars based in China, Singapore and United Kingdom. Frequent co-authors include Chen Lv, Yang Xing, Zhiyu Huang, Tiancheng Ouyang, Xiangnan He, Daqing Liu, Richang Hong, Hanwang Zhang, Zhiyong Chen and Jinxiang Wang. Their work appears in journals such as IEEE Transactions on Intelligent Transportation Systems, International Journal of Mechanical Sciences, IEEE Transactions on Intelligent Vehicles, IEEE Transactions on Pattern Analysis and Machine Intelligence and Journal of Cleaner Production.
